Pamela Carter is an American politician. She serves as a Republican member for the 4th district of the Arizona House of Representatives.[2]

Personal life

[edit]

Her father is of English and Irish ancestry, and her mother, whose family hailed from Chihuahua, Mexico, is of Mexican, Spanish and French descent.[3][4]

Her sister is Lynda Carter.[5]
